Men as well as women in this field not only draw a patients blood, but in addition need to tag the samples correctly. Your job doesn't end there, however, it starts with making the patient feel comfortable as many people consider the experience of having blood drawn a daunting one. Although every state does not make becoming certified a essential, most employers think it is. Given the option between hiring someone with a proven ability and knowledge level, from a sure agency and someone without it, most go with the man who's certified.
